Description:

An original copy of LIFE magazine dated December 12, 1969, featuring the cover story "Apollo 12 On The Moon" with a striking photograph taken by Commander Pete Conrad of Lunar Module Pilot Alan Bean assembling the ALSEP experiments on the Ocean of Storms. Alan Bean has signed his name "Alan Bean" in silver or light-colored marker in the dark void of the lunar sky to the right of his spacesuit, creating exceptional contrast and legibility. The magazine retains its original mailing label at the bottom left, attesting to its provenance as a circulated periodical, and exhibits age-appropriate patina including edge wear, which underscores its authenticity as a vintage artifact from the golden age of space exploration.

Historical significance:

As the fourth man to walk on the moon, Alan Bean holds a unique place in history not only for his role in the precision landing of Apollo 12 but also for his later career as the only moonwalker to become a professional artist, dedicating his life to painting his lunar experiences. This magazine, published immediately following the mission, serves as a primary historical record of the event; having the cover subject sign this specific image bridges the gap between the technical triumph of the mission and the personal legacy of the astronaut. It stands as a compelling tribute to the era, combining historical documentation with the personal touch of one of NASA's most beloved figures.
